I just looked, and it seems he hasn't sold one on eBay for a few months. His name is Rich Olsen, and he can be reached at ROLSEN002 at hvc.rr.com.
Words of warning: The guards he makes have the neck pocket is routed for an ET270 neck, which I believe is a bit more square (or rounded - can't remember) than the 1802 necks I have. I just remember having to trim a little bit in that area. Also, If you have Rich drill the holes for the pickguard mounting screws, they won't necessarily be a perfect fit for YOUR guitar. I don't think there's any way around that. What Rich puts out is a good quality repro, and you can (and would suggest that you do) specify what material you want exactly (i.e. B/W/B, B/W/Brown Tort, W/B/Mint, etc).
